Transaction 874c75f5a50cd9dca5886998f9b4906db9f8d34b4781345f821d6a8bb9b4ad73

block
dd4d3aa2cfbe265156259ce9af3e95f68bf4b5299df7c6b3fcc9ec60b79e8123

1 Input

23 Outputs